Benefits of Infant Daycare

One of many primary great things about infant daycare may be the window of opportunity for young ones to socialize along with their peers young. Studies have shown that young infants just who attend daycare have actually better social skills and are prone to form protected attachments with grownups along with other kids. This very early contact with social interactions might help infants develop essential personal and mental skills that may gain all of them throughout their everyday lives.

As well as socialization, baby daycare may offer a secure and stimulating environment for kids to master and develop. Many daycare facilities offer age-appropriate activities and educational opportunities that will help babies develop cognitive, engine, and language skills. By doing these tasks on a regular basis, infants can reach important developmental milestones more quickly and successfully than if they had been aware of a parent or caregiver.

Moreover, infant daycare can certainly be beneficial for parents. For many working moms and dads, daycare provides a dependable and convenient choice for childcare which allows them to pay attention to their professions while knowing that their child is in good arms. This peace of mind decrease parental stress and anxiety, allowing moms and dads to be more productive and involved with their work.

Difficulties of Toddler Daycare

Despite the advantages of baby daycare, there's also challenges that parents and providers must give consideration to. One of many major difficulties may be the potential for split anxiety in babies who aren't always being from their particular main caregiver. This could cause distress and emotional upheaval for both the son or daughter therefore the moms and dad, making the change to daycare hard for everyone else included.

Another challenge of baby daycare may be the prospect of contact with infection. Younger infants have establishing resistant systems that are not however fully equipped to manage the germs and viruses that are typical in daycare options. This may result in frequent illnesses and missed times of work with parents, plus increased anxiety and bother about the youngster's wellness.

In addition, the expense of infant daycare are prohibitive for all families. The high price of quality childcare is a significant economic burden, specifically for low-income households or those with several kids. This could trigger hard choices about whether to enroll a young child in daycare or for one mother or father to remain home and forgo prospective earnings.
